(ANSA) - PALERMO, AUGUST 19 - Residents evacuated in the night in the hills around Palermo due to several fires that threatened villas and homes.
A long night of fire between Poggi Ridente, Poggio San Francesco and again in the Nuovo, in the areas of Boccadifalco and Borgo near the Bellolampo landfill.
Even the mayor of Palermo Roberto Lagalla invited the inhabitants to keep the windows closed because of the black cloud that covered these neighborhoods.
In Poggio Ridente, a residential area that dominates the capital, some villas have been evacuated.
Then, after the intervention of the fire brigade and the forest, the residents returned to their homes.
Ash and strong smell of burning even in the city.
This morning the flames broke out again on Monte Grifone.
Aircraft should intervene, which have already operated for hours throughout the day in various municipalities in the province.
During the night, the A19 between Termini and Trabia was also closed again, due to several fires in the area after long queues of several kilometers formed at the entrance to the motorway from Palermo due to a fire in the area of via Giafar.
"Fires everywhere.
Contrada Cortevecchia, Contrada Pistavecchia, Contrada Bragone, Rocca Rossa - Ozanam.
We are all out to support the citizens, with the fire just a few steps away from us.
A nightmare, shell calls that chased each other and that always signaled to us new principles of fires in always different areas - writes the syndicate of Termini Imerese Maria Terranova - We activated the Advanced Operating Center: an operations center that I wanted to set up directly on the places affected by the fires.
Fortunately there were no injuries, but Sicily is burning at the hands of ignoble criminals in a system that is increasingly difficult to react.
We are very tired ". (ANSA).
